Skid Steer Attachment: Lawn Mower – Highly efficient and powerful large-area lawn mowing
Because Skid Steer loaders are highly maneuverable and their mower heads are typically very wide (far wider than ordinary walking or riding mowers),they can handle large areas of grass in a short time, such as parks, golf courses, airport perimeters, and large estates.

Powerful Cutting Capabilities
This is more than just trimmed lawns. Many skid steer loader lawnmowers can handle:
Tall grass and weeds: Easily clear neglected or overgrown lawns.
Light shrubs and thickets: Powerful horsepower can cut small saplings and shrubs.
Rough terrain: The robust design allows it to operate on uneven ground.
Versatility and Applicability
Skid steer loaders allow for quick attachment changes. This means that the same machine head can be immediately fitted with a bucket, forklift frame, or other tools for handling, clearing, and other tasks after mowing, making it ideal for comprehensive site maintenance teams.
Special Design Protection
Floating Design: Many mower heads feature a floating function, which better conforms to the terrain's contours, ensuring even mowing height.
Safety Protection: Equipped with a robust outer shell to prevent injury to people or the machine from flying debris, branches, etc.
